There are many good books on Social Work Research that you can study while pursuing a PhD in Social Work:
Social Work Research Books | Authors |
|---|---|
Research for Social Workers-An Introduction to Methods | Alston, M. Bocoles, W. |
Methods of Social Survey and Research | Bajpai SR |
A Gentle Introduction | Coolidge, Frederick |
An Introduction to statistical Methods | Gupta CB |
Social Work Research and Evaluation | Grinell, Richard M. |
Research Methodology: Methods & Techniques | Kothari, C. R. |
Statistics for the Social Sciences | Mark, Sirkin R. |
Introduction to Social Statistics | Norman, R.Kurtz |
Issues in Social work research in India | Ramchandran P |
Research Methodology | Sharma, K. R. |

The prospective students have to appear for JAM if they wish to pursue MSc in IIT Guwahati, provided the students have cleared their graduation exam with at least 55% marks. Then based on the merit in JAM, one can get a subject and institute.

NIELIT was established in 1978 as the Regional Computer Centre (RCC) to offer professional services in the areas of Information, Electronics and Communication Technology (IECT). The fee for a Certificate in Social Work can vary depending on the institution, but here are some examples:
TISS Mumbai: INR 30,000–50,000
JNU: INR 10,000–20,000
Jamia Millia Islamia: INR 20,000–30,000
IGNOU: INR 1,500 for the Certificate in Social Work and Criminal Justice System (CSWCJS)
Social work courses cover theoretical concepts and fieldwork related to society, psychology, and management. Some universities that offer social work courses include IGNOU, Christ University, Banaras Hindu University, Loyola College, and Delhi University.
